MSSQL中的备份数据库指令:储藏数据的宝藏

MSSQL中备份数据库指令:储藏数据的宝藏

备份数据库的重要性

对于企业或个人来说,数据是非常珍贵的财富。MSSQL作为一种常用的关系型数据库管理系统,其备份数据库指令是非常重要的。备份数据库可以保证系统数据的安全,在数据出现故障时进行快速、高效的数据库的恢复。同时,备份数据也为数据分析提供了保障,并且是系统迁移和升级中的必备步骤之一。

备份数据库指令

MSSQL中的备份数据库指令是“BACKUP DATABASE”。具体的备份流程可以分为以下步骤:

1. 确定备份源和备份目标

备份源可以是单个数据库或多个数据库,而备份目标则可以是磁盘、带库或网络共享驱动器。

2. 选择备份类型和备份选项

在备份类型方面,MSSQL支持完全备份、差异备份和日志备份。而在备份选项方面,可以选择是否进行压缩备份、密码保护备份以及是否将备份集拆分为小文件等。

3. 执行备份指令

备份指令的语法如下:

BACKUP DATABASE database_name  

TO backup_device [,...n]

[ WITH with_options [,...n] ]

[;]

其中,database_name表示要备份的数据库名称,backup_device表示要备份到的物理设备名称。

4. 备份恢复

备份恢复是指在数据出现故障时,将备份的数据恢复到原始状态的过程。MSSQL中备份的恢复指令为“RESTORE DATABASE”。

RESTORE DATABASE database_name 

FROM backup_device

[ WITH with_options [,…n] ]

其中,database_name是需要恢复的数据库名称,backup_device是已备份数据库的物理设备名称。

备份数据库的应用场景

备份数据库在许多方面都有应用。以下是一些常见的应用场景:

1. 数据库故障

数据库故障会对企业或个人造成不小的影响,而备份数据库可以帮助系统快速恢复到故障前的状态,避免数据丢失和业务停滞。

2. 数据迁移和升级

在数据迁移和升级过程中,备份数据库可以确保数据的完整性和一致性。同时,还可以在备份数据上进行各种测试和尝试,以保证系统在迁移和升级后的正常运行,避免潜在的风险和故障。

3. 数据分析

备份数据库也为数据分析提供了支持。备份数据可以成为数据分析的基础,同时提供了可靠的数据保障。

备份数据库的注意事项

备份数据库的指令执行需要注意以下几个方面:

1. 定期备份

应定期对数据库进行备份,并将备份数据存储在安全的位置。

2. 多种备份方式

备份数据库可以使用多种方式,如完全备份、差异备份和日志备份等,以满足不同数据安全需求。

3. 详细备份日志

备份的过程中需要记录详细的备份日志,以便进行数据恢复时进行数据追踪和故障排查。

4. 测试备份数据

备份数据不仅需要定期备份,还需要对备份数据进行测试和验证,以确保备份数据的完整性和准确性。

总结

备份数据库是MSSQL的重要指令之一,提供了数据安全和数据分析的保障。备份数据在多方面应用中都有着重要的作用,但需要注意备份的方法和注意事项。在备份数据的过程中,需要重视备份的质量和安全,以确保备份数据的可靠性和完整性。

数据库标签